Responsibilities
- The Operating Room Sales Specialist will maintain sole ownership of providing accurate forecasts to their Regional Business Manager each reporting period for their territory.
- Identify, qualify, prepare, and execute effective sales strategies that maintain the existing base of business and support the close of competitive and revenue growth opportunities.
- Probe, develop, and close all related product sales inquiries/leads with existing customers within assigned geographic territory.
- Coordinate and collaborate with regionally aligned field sales team to drive incremental RMS revenue and achieve target sales goals.
- Develop, negotiate, close, and manage profitable agreements.
- Effectively utilize and update sales tools to accurately address trends in existing base of business, create call strategies, and to manage territory and strategic business plans.
- Effectively deliver strategic messaging in a variety of settings, including trade shows, presentations, and board meetings
- Lead the local team in the coordination and support of clinical evaluations and pre-sales support.
- Maintain and build customer relationships to understand, align, and support customer initiatives.
